Transaction 252416e48a963207aec91ea79f672325ee03bba7928f5e99acba57b27a93a638
1 Input
2 Outputs
- 252416e48a963207aec91ea79f672325ee03bba7928f5e99acba57b27a93a638:0
- 252416e48a963207aec91ea79f672325ee03bba7928f5e99acba57b27a93a638:1
value 35481
address 1EzGUY4fCvfwJuzKGR4njuGTwztWgjZ45L
value 3384081
address 1PmXNZp75eTAerJNjU8DRSwS1pNXoszkXy